Title: Biography of Inventor Laurent Castro

Introduction: Laurent Castro is a notable inventor based in Brussels, Belgium. He has made significant contributions to the field of battery technology, particularly in the development of advanced electrolytes for lithium-ion and sodium-ion batteries. With a total of three patents to his name, Castro's work is recognized for its innovative approach to energy storage solutions.

Latest Patents: Among his latest patents is a stable electrolyte based on a fluorinated ionic liquid, which is designed for use in high current rate lithium-air batteries. Another significant patent involves a composition of sodium layered oxides as cathode materials for sodium-ion batteries, detailing a method of manufacturing these materials. This composition is characterized by a specific general formula, which outlines the parameters for creating an effective positive electrode material for sodium-ion secondary batteries.

Career Highlights: Throughout his career, Laurent Castro has worked with prominent organizations, including Toyota Motor Europe and the Centre National De La Recherche Scientifique. His experience in these institutions has allowed him to collaborate on cutting-edge research and development projects, further enhancing his expertise in battery technology.

Collaborations: Castro has had the opportunity to work alongside esteemed colleagues such as Jun Yoshida and Claude Delmas. These collaborations have contributed to the advancement of innovative solutions in the field of energy storage.
